Mailchimp vs Ortto

Mailchimp and Ortto are both popular choices in the all-in-one marketing platform space. Mailchimp has been around since 2001, giving it a 14-year head start over Ortto (founded 2015). Mailchimp is the more affordable option at $13/mo — that's $156 less than Ortto's $169/mo entry point. Mailchimp offers a free plan (250 contacts, 500 emails/month), while Ortto does not. Mailchimp has the edge with landing pages.

Mailchimp is the most widely recognized email marketing platform, used by millions of businesses worldwide. Acquired by Intuit in 2021, it offers a full suite of marketing tools but has become increasingly expensive compared to alternatives.

Ortto (formerly Autopilot) is an all-in-one marketing platform that combines a Customer Data Platform, visual journey-based automation, and built-in analytics into a single solution. Founded by Australian brothers Michael and Chris Sharkey, it features AI-powered content tools, lead scoring, SMS and email campaigns, and pre-built playbooks for common marketing workflows. Best suited for mid-market teams running lifecycle marketing at scale, with plans starting at $509/month for 10,000 contacts.

Ortto: Pros & Cons

Pros

  • +Unified platform combining Customer Data Platform, marketing automation, and analytics — no need for separate tools
  • +Visual journey builder is intuitive with drag-and-drop for building complex multichannel automations
  • +Excellent segmentation and lead scoring capabilities based on real-time behavioral data
  • +Consistently praised customer support with quick response times across all plan tiers
  • +Pre-built playbooks and automation templates significantly reduce setup time for common workflows

Cons

  • High entry price at $509/month with no starter tier — prohibitive for small businesses and solo marketers
  • Transactional emails locked behind the $1,999/month Enterprise plan
  • Business and Enterprise plans require annual commitment with no monthly option
  • Steep learning curve for the CDP and advanced reporting features
  • Pricing scales aggressively as contact lists grow beyond the base 10,000 contacts
